Partager via


Propriétés des clés primaires ou uniques

Il existe deux jeux de propriétés de clé primaire ou unique : vous pouvez sélectionner l'objet dans l'Explorateur de serveurs afin d'afficher un jeu abrégé ou sélectionner l'objet dans la liste déroulante située en haut de la fenêtre Propriétés pour afficher un jeu plus complet.

[!REMARQUE]

Les propriétés mentionnées dans cette rubrique sont classées par catégorie et non par ordre alphabétique.

[!REMARQUE]

Il est possible que votre ordinateur affiche des noms ou des emplacements différents pour certains des éléments d'interface utilisateur de Visual Studio dans les instructions suivantes. L'édition de Visual Studio dont vous disposez et les paramètres que vous utilisez déterminent ces éléments. Pour plus d'informations, consultez Paramètres Visual Studio.

Propriétés de l'objet sélectionné dans l'Explorateur de serveurs

  • Catégorie Identité
    Se développe pour afficher la propriété Nom.

  • Nom
    Indique le nom de la clé sélectionnée.

  • Catégorie Divers
    Se développe pour afficher les propriétés restantes.

  • Disabled
    Indique si l'index auquel cette clé appartient est désactivé.Les index désactivés ne prennent pas en charge les recherches.

  • Est d'index XML
    Indique si la clé est du type de données XML.

  • Unique
    Indique si la clé doit posséder des valeurs uniques.

Propriétés de l'objet sélectionné dans la liste déroulante de la fenêtre Propriétés

  • Catégorie Général
    Développée, elle affiche les propriétés Colonnes, Est unique et Type.

  • Columns
    Répertorie les ordres de tri choisis pour les colonnes de la clé ou de l'index, et donne accès à une boîte de dialogue permettant de définir les ordres de tri.Pour afficher la boîte de dialogue, cliquez sur Colonnes, puis sur le bouton de sélection(...) qui apparaît à droite du champ de propriété.

  • Is Unique
    Indique si les données entrées dans cet index ou cette clé doivent être uniques.Cette option n'est pas disponible pour les index XML.

  • Tapez
    Fournit une liste déroulante dans laquelle vous pouvez spécifier si l'élément sélectionné dans la liste Clé ou index Primary/Unique sélectionné(e) est une clé unique, une clé primaire ou un index.Pour les clés primaires, ce champ est en lecture seule.

  • Catégorie Identité
    Développée, elle affiche les champs de propriété de Nom et Description.

  • Nom
    Indique le nom de la clé ou de l'index.Lorsqu'un nouvel index ou une nouvelle clé sont créés, ils obtiennent un nom par défaut basé sur la table affichée dans la fenêtre active du Concepteur de tables.Vous pouvez modifier le nom à tout moment.

  • Description
    Fournit un endroit auquel décrire la clé ou l'index.Pour écrire une description plus détaillée, cliquez sur Description, puis sur le bouton de sélection(...) qui apparaît à droite du champ de propriété.Cela fournit une plus grande zone dans laquelle écrire le texte.

  • Catégorie Concepteur de tables
    Développée, elle affiche des informations pour Colonnes et Créer comme Clustered.

  • Créer comme Clustered
    Fournit une option permettant de rendre la clé ou l'index cluster.Les index cluster permettent d'exécuter les requêtes plus rapidement que les index non cluster, mais leur création préalable dure plus longtemps.Pour cette raison, les index non cluster sont mieux adaptés aux colonnes qui subissent des modifications fréquentes.

  • Spécification de l'espace de données
    Développée, elle affiche des informations pour (Type d'espace de données), Nom du schéma de partition ou du groupe de fichiers et Liste des colonnes de partition.

  • (Type d'espace de données)
    Indique si cet index ou cette clé appartiennent à un groupe de fichiers ou à un schéma de partition.

  • Nom du schéma de partition ou du groupe de fichiers
    Affiche le nom du groupe de fichiers ou du schéma de partition dans lequel il est stocké.

  • Liste des colonnes de partition
    Affiche une liste avec la virgule comme séparateur des colonnes qui participent à la fonction de partition.Non disponible si Groupe de fichiers est sélectionné dans le champ (Type d'espace de données).

  • Spécification du remplissage
    Développée, elle affiche des informations sur les options Taux de remplissage et Index Pad.

  • Taux de remplissage
    Spécifie le pourcentage des pages de niveau feuille de l'index que le système peut remplir.Lorsqu'une page est pleine, le système doit fractionner les pages en cas d'ajout de nouvelles données, ce qui affaiblit les performances.

    • La valeur 100 signifie que les pages seront entières et occuperont un espace de stockage minimal.Ce paramètre ne doit être utilisé que lorsque aucune modification ne sera apportée aux données, par exemple dans un tableau en lecture seule.

    • Une valeur inférieure laisse davantage d'espace vide sur les ensembles de données, ce qui réduit le besoin de les fractionner à mesure que la taille des index augmente, mais nécessite plus d'espace de stockage.

  • Index Pad
    Indique si, lorsque la taille des pages intermédiaires de cet index augmente, elles obtiennent le même pourcentage d'espace vide (remplissage) que celui qui est spécifié dans l'option Taux de remplissage.

  • Ignorer les clés dupliquées
    Contrôle ce qui se produit lorsqu'une ligne dont la valeur de clé équivaut à la valeur d'une clé existante est insérée pendant une opération d'insertion en bloc.Si vous choisissez :

    • Oui    Le Concepteur de requêtes et de vues émet un avertissement, ignore la ligne entrante incriminée et tente d'insérer les lignes restantes.

    • Non    Le Concepteur de requêtes et de vues affiche un message d'erreur et restaure l'intégralité de l'opération d'insertion en bloc.

  • Colonnes incluses
    Affiche une liste avec la virgule comme séparateur des noms de toutes les colonnes constituant la clé d'index.Les colonnes de sous-clés ne peuvent être spécifiées que pour des index non cluster.Cette propriété est masquée pour les index XML.

  • Est désactivé
    Indique si cet index est désactivé.Cette propriété est en lecture seule.Cette propriété n'a la valeur Yes que si l'index a été désactivé dans un outil extérieur, tel que SQL Workbench.

  • Est une clé de texte intégral
    Indique si cet index est une clé de texte intégral.Pour plus d'informations sur les clés de texte intégral, consultez la documentation en ligne de SQL Server.Cette propriété est masquée pour les index XML.

  • Verrouillage de page autorisé
    Indique si le verrouillage au niveau de l'ensemble de données est autorisé dans cet index.L'autorisation ou non du verrouillage au niveau de la page affecte les performances de la base de données.

  • Recalculer les statistiques
    Indique si le moteur de la base de données sous-jacente calcule de nouvelles statistiques une fois l'index créé.Le recalcul des statistiques ralentit la génération d'index, mais améliorera très probablement les performances des requêtes.

  • Verrouillage de ligne autorisé
    Indique si le verrouillage au niveau de la ligne est autorisé dans cet index.L'autorisation ou non du verrouillage au niveau de la ligne affecte les performances de la base de données.

Voir aussi

Référence

Index/Clés, boîte de dialogue

Autres ressources

Propriétés de Visual Database Tools

Utilisation des clés